Output 5ef5feceeca3a4dec0808769be12a3349650f504efddd170898f393a00a246b1:0

value
895135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cad9b76fbf18fcced71749b8d406ffb0920b8a3b OP_EQUAL
address
3LBbEWDRvcToUbJ8xiUDPTGzAytUrTyji8
transaction
5ef5feceeca3a4dec0808769be12a3349650f504efddd170898f393a00a246b1
confirmations
202934
spent
true